South Park Street Cemetery, Calcutta - Part 5 [Holmes and Co]
| Description | Transcribed from Bengal Obituary. A compilation of tablets and monumental Inscriptions from various parts of Bengal and Agra Presidencies. By Holmes and Co., printed by W Thacker and Co 1851. | | Date transcribed | 2014-00-00 | | Transcribed by | Peter Bailey | | Comment | South Park Street Burial Ground begins on page 106 of the book and ends on page 176 - listing all inscriptions found in that cemetery as at 1851. |
| | Cemetery | South Park Street | | | Surname | Hamilton | | | Forename(s) | Edward | | | Year of Death | 1839 | | | Inscription | Here lieth the remains of two infant children of Edward Hamilton and Georgiana Currie, who died at sea on the 27th August 1837 aged 8 months and 3 days. And Edward, who died at Chowringhee 19th Aug. 1839, aged 12 months and 20 days. In the same grave lie the remains of John, third son of Edward and Georgiana Currie, born 1st September 1838, died 5th April 1840. |
